BC Ferries says repairs to the Langdale terminal ramp on British Columbia’s Sunshine Coast could take as long as 10 days after a mechanical issue disrupted service on Sunday. The problem affected Berth 1 at the Langdale terminal, limiting vehicle loading to the main car deck and reducing capacity on sailings between Horseshoe Bay and Langdale. As a result, BC Ferries said there will be no standby traffic during the repair period, and travel in both directions will be by advance booking only for at least the next week. The company said crews are working to assess and fix the issue while keeping the route operating. The same ramp problem also caused disruptions on May 16, when passengers were left behind and delays built up on the route.
